Exploring Europe's Hidden Gems

One of the best things about traveling to Europe is discovering hidden gems that are off the beaten path. For example, the small town of Sintra in Portugal is home to a stunning palace and gardens that are a UNESCO World Heritage Site. In Italy, the island of Procida is a colorful fishing village that is often overlooked by tourists, but is a must-visit destination for those who love seafood and stunning views.

Discovering Wine Country in Portugal

Portugal is known for its delicious port wine, but there are also many other varietals that are worth trying. The Douro Valley is a stunning wine region that is home to some of the best vineyards in the world. By taking a wine tour, you can learn about the history and production of Portuguese wine while enjoying the beautiful scenery.

Question and Answer

Q: Is it safe to travel to Europe?

A: Yes, Europe is generally a safe place to travel. However, it's always important to take precautions and be aware of your surroundings, especially in crowded tourist areas.

Q: What is the best time of year to visit Europe?

A: The best time to visit Europe depends on your interests and where you want to go. Summer is the most popular time to travel, but it can also be crowded and expensive. Spring and fall are great times to visit for mild weather and fewer crowds.

Q: Do I need a visa to travel to Europe?

A: It depends on your nationality and the countries you plan to visit. Some countries in Europe are part of the Schengen Area, which allows for visa-free travel for up to 90 days. However, other countries may require a visa or other travel documents.

Q: How can I save money on my trip to Europe?

A: There are many ways to save money on your trip to Europe, such as traveling during the off-season, staying in budget accommodations, and using public transportation instead of taxis. It's also a good idea to research free or low-cost activities in each city.
